[HP-DH] The second generation of the Big Four
Chapter 3 In Diagon Alley
Old stories are slowly passing by, and new stories are quietly being staged.
This time, its beginning still began on a dark and gloomy morning, an ordinary summer weekend in 1991.
That day, the thunderclouds gathered and the dark clouds rolled, and the dark sky seemed to fall down at any time.The fierce wind rattled the windows and upset the residents of Number [-] Privet Drive.
Perhaps, the Dursleys living here would never have imagined that they would have such a guest: the pale and gloomy man pursed his lips. .He stepped in, under the light of the lightning, and in the howling wind, his black robe was billowing, the huge one was like a bat gliding past in the night.
He spoke, his voice penetrated softly into his bones, with a hint of coolness remaining, "I'm looking for Harry Potter."
The Potions Professor's succinct words made the Dursleys react. They exclaimed and cursed. After a chaos like a typhoon passing through, Severus Snape finally led the little troll of the Potter family out. the door.
Our Harry Potter, no, no - you have to put a prefix on him, our time traveler from the future is not at all what he makes out to be.
An 11 year old boy who doesn't know anything - to hell!
If you were fooled by his shaggy hair and big emerald green eyes, you'd be wrong!Innocent and shy - often only exists on the surface, more often our boys are a little naughty.
As the old headmaster once said when his soul was in King's Cross Station, "We have to learn to have some fun, and entertain ourselves when necessary."
Yes, he's not 11-year-old Harry Potter.In fact, he has lived for a long time—a few years, ten years, a hundred years...Harry has been staying at King's Cross Station since he and Voldemort died together. Together with the old headmaster, it seems that he has seen all the vicissitudes of the situation but feels Less than time passes.
He thought it would be like this, and it went on like this.But he didn't expect a surprise, which made him unexpectedly reborn.
Go back to the past and change your destiny.Let the people who love him and the people he loves continue to live in the world, let countless dead souls rest in peace, and even change the history of this world...
Harry glanced at the Potions Master next to him - well, it might have changed a lot, but he didn't feel capable at all of making Snape nice to a Potter.
Don't ask any stupid question and do any stupid thing, keep silent, see and hear.If you want to know something - including his parents, you'd better look through the shrunken after-school books in your pocket - "Modern History of Magic" and "Hogwarts, a School History".
Before coming to Diagon Alley, the Potions Master had warned him so.After that, they spent a whole morning and finally bought most of the things.After lunch, without making any stops, the displeased potion master took the little troll of the Potter family to Ollivander with ease.
The golden signboard on the door has come off, with the store name and introduction written on it.A wand stood alone on a faded purple cushion in a dusty window.When you walk in, the doorbell jingles - and at that moment, the short, thin old man Ollivander rushes out to startle you.
The old man is silent, and likes to talk with his eyes as shallow as the moon.He's usually chatty, too, and has a memory good enough to count all your grandparents' wands.Of course, this is not as good as his other hobby. He likes to be picky about customers, and even praises them as extraordinary talents.
Snape raised his eyebrows impatiently. "I think we're here to buy wands," he reminded.
"Of course, of course." Ollivander obediently said, "Then let's see what kind of wand is suitable for Mr. Potter."
Thus, a new round of selection began.The wooden boxes containing the wands were taken out one by one, and the wands on the chair were piled up little by little to form a hill.
Harry was still a picky customer, no doubt about it.It took a full two hours before he got his wand of destiny amidst Ollivander's excitement and the Potions Master's murderous eyes.
Holly, phoenix feathers, eleven inches long, a marvelous combination.
The moment Harry held it, he felt an unprecedented warmth emanating from his chest. It fit so well and was so satisfying, it was almost like a part of his body, inseparable.Dearest, siblings!
Dazzling sparks spewed out from the tip of the wand, and a phoenix chirped, which greatly surprised Ollivander.
"Amazing...Amazing...It's really amazing!" Without any surprise, the old man began his tirade again, "Two tail feathers from the same phoenix, one made this wand, and the other feather made it. Another wand. You were destined to use this wand, and its brother—its brother gave you that scar."
"Actually, I should have thought of it earlier, didn't I? It belongs to you, an unprecedented fit - I thought I would never see such a scene, the wand and the master chose each other, the perfect partner, the resonance from the soul ..."
"Mr. Potter." Ollivander suddenly raised his voice, "The wand chooses the wizard, but in fact the wizard also chooses the wand... I think you will do something great, just like the one who left you with scars. That person is the same, it's a big deal." He stared at Harry, speaking softly and firmly, "Even—it will be more."
***
It was already evening when Harry and the Potions Professor walked out of the store, and the afterglow of the setting sun softened the hustle and bustle of the commercial street for a day.Ollivander's words had long been forgotten by Harry, because he knew that the old man's favorite thing was to describe every customer who bought a wand as a legend.
He tugged at the corner of the Potions Professor's robe, and smiled shyly, "May I buy an owl, Professor?" He pointed to the nearby pet store, where Hagrid brought out Hyde in the last life. Wei.
"If you can't wait to spend your meager fortune, then yes, Mr. Potter," Snape said stiffly, and finally nodded.
Harry cheered, "Thank you, Professor! I'll be back soon." Saying that, he ran away quickly.
He quickly entered the pet shop, and saw the proud snowfowl among the chirping owls at a glance.Little Princess Hedwig held her head up, standing motionless on the stand, her amber eyes turned curiously at the boy.
"Hi, girl, we meet again." Harry said with a smile, he pampered Hedwig's head, picked up the owl stand and planned to go to the front desk to pay.
But at this moment, a baby boy's voice made him stop, [They are all a bunch of boring people] said the voice, and sighed with emotion.
【who? 】Harry turned his head curiously, and coiled a small purple snake in a small cage beside it, with a diamond-shaped golden mark on its forehead.Slender, graceful and full of mystery.
Generally speaking, pet shops don't have snakes, and no wizard other than a snake whisperer can tame them well.But there are also some merchants who sell some beautiful snake species to the nobles as ornamental objects.
"It's beautiful, isn't it?" said a drawn voice behind him.Harry turned his head quickly to find the platinum-haired boy looking at him.With a pale complexion and a pointed chin, he raised his face arrogantly, as if everyone should be inferior.Harry thought he couldn't remember what an 11-year-old Draco looked like, but in fact he had already firmly imprinted this guy in his mind, and he also deeply understood that Draco at this time was a A complete little bastard.
"Hey," said the boy who was watched, "you also went to Hogwarts?"
Harry nodded.
"That's right." Draco said, nodding his chin with an expression I already knew, "Of course, me too. I can't think of anything unexpected and we'll be classmates, as long as they don't sort me into Any house other than Slytherin. By the way—” the boy draws out, “what kind of pet do you want? I think this snake would be fine. I don't understand why they only allow stupid things like toads and mice Animals, if it were me, I would have to ask my dad to buy me a snake and then sneak it in."
Harry was a little familiar with what he said. He remembered that Draco left a bad impression on himself when they first met.From Harry's point of view at the time, Draco Malfoy, like Dudley, was a spoiled brat.Not only hates, but also likes to talk with his nose.
But now, Harry knew for sure that the little villain just wanted to talk to him.Of course, how could the noble Malfoy put himself down in front of a boy who looked like a bastard?
The young master of the Malfoy family talked a lot out of words, and in the end, the owner of the shop couldn't hold on anymore.He walked to the side of the two, and said cautiously, "Master Malfoy, what do you like? We just got a golden eagle here, if you—"
"I'll watch it myself." Draco said lazily, raising his pale golden eyebrows with a domineering look.He seemed to realize that he should choose a pet, so he quickly glanced around the store with disgusted eyes, although he was still reluctant to part with the snake in front of him, but——
"Just this one."
The aloof platinum nobleman chose a snowbird, which was Harry's Hedwig.
This made the black-haired and blue-eyed boy have to argue, "This is what I saw first." He emphasized.
"Really?" Draco said nonchalantly, "Now it's mine." The implication is that Master Malfoy has taken a fancy to your bird! (Seriously, don't laugh!)
What a—a complete bastard!
Harry sneered, his mouth drawn into a straight line, he watched Malfoy take the owl from the flattering shopkeeper, and before he left, he still showed off to him arrogantly, "For the sake of you liking it so much , then I'll let you name it."
This, this is really—Harry took a deep breath and told himself not to argue with an 11-year-old kid, especially if this person is your future partner, oh—!Fuck you little bastard, the blue-eyed boy opened his mouth, trying to calm himself down after weighing the pros and cons, "Hedwig, it's called Hedwig." He said angrily.After glaring at the platinum boy, he walked out first.
Outside the door, the setting sun just happened to dye the entire sky red.If it hadn't been for this mess, Harry would have appreciated a thing or two - but, now his mind is completely filled with Draco's asshole behavior - and he didn't even realize that, unfortunately, he was caught There was a little snake.
